Walking with Dogs is a small group, the members of which arrange to share walks on the second Thusday of each month. Starting at 10am. You do not need to have a dog to come along, you just need to enjoy the company of dogs. We never walk faster than you can hold a conversation, so it’s a friendly social activity. The walks vary in length, duration and terrain, we hope to have a refresment stop half-way or at the end in a cafe or pub. A discription of the walk will be given so you have an informed choice as it’s the right walk for you. Please let me know if you are wanting a particular walk due to any mobility concerns, as this group is all about including everyone that wants to join us.

Accessibility at Bridges Centre

Members’ monthly meetings are held at Bridges Community Centre, Drybridge Park. Some group meetings and activities also take place at Bridges. Off street parking is available here outside the building, and disabled parking is adjacent to the building entrance. There are no external steps or slopes, and the entrance doors are automatic. The ground floor is fully accessible and level throughout, and there is space for wheelchairs. There is a lift to the first floor, and accessible toilets on both floors. There is a hearing induction system in the Agincourt room where the monthly meetings are held.

Accessibility at Ty Price

Some group activities and meetings are held at Ty Price, St Thomas Community Hall, St Thomas’s Square. There is no off street parking here. The approach on foot is a gentle slope to double entrance doors. The ground floor of the building is fully accessible and there is a disabled toilet. The stairs to the first floor are wide and well-lit with a handrail on both sides, but there is no lift. There is a hearing induction system on the ground floor.
